Enhancement of imaging depth in turbid media using a wide area detector
Authors:Viera Crosignani  Alexander S Dvornikov  Enrico Gratton
Institution:Laboratory for Fluorescence Dynamics, Department of Biomedical Engineering, University of California Irvine, 3120 Natural Sciences II Building, Irvine, CA 92697‐2715, USA
Abstract:The depth of two‐photon fluorescence imaging in turbid media can be significantly enhanced by the use of the here described fluorescence detection method that allows to efficiently collect scattered fluorescence photons from a wide area of the turbid sample. By using this detector we were able to perform imaging of turbid samples, simulating brain tissue, at depths up to 3 mm, where the two‐photon induced fluorescence signal is too weak to be detected by means used in conventional two‐photon microscopy.
